JoshDBW
July 24, 2023
It’s a 2 sided coin with this hotel, some positives and some negatives in all areas. Location is very close to the Nile river and train station which is convenient but the balcony of our hotel room looked out on some garbage tipping sights that were always crazy busy with construction, wild dogs barking, and Islamic prayers blaring from speakers until the early hours. The service at reception was okay depending on who was there at the time and they did organise the trip to Abu Simbel on a day’s notice. The wifi never worked but the room was clean and comfortable enough. Overall, not bad price for the room - reconsider using if you have trouble sleeping with loud noises or need wifi.

Property Description

  • Opened: 1987
  • Number of Rooms: 78
With a stay at Hapi Hotel, you'll be centrally located in Aswan, just a 5-minute walk from Aswan Bazaar and 7 minutes by foot from Western Quarry. This hotel is 0.3 mi (0.6 km) from Qubbet al-Hawa and 0.8 mi (1.3 km) from Feryal Garden.

Make use of convenient amenities such as complimentary wireless internet access, concierge services, and wedding services.

Enjoy a meal at the restaurant or snacks in the coffee shop/cafe. The hotel also offers 24-hour room service. A complimentary continental breakfast is served daily from 7 AM to 10 AM.

Featured amenities include a business center, dry cleaning/laundry services, and a 24-hour front desk.

Make yourself at home in one of the 65 air-conditioned rooms featuring minibars. Satellite television is provided for your entertainment. Bathrooms have bathtubs or showers and complimentary toiletries. Conveniences include phones and safes, and housekeeping is provided daily.
